Beef Rib Roast

 

Beef Rib Roast

Serves: 8

Ingredients

Blue Triangle 2.3kg standing rib roast, trimmed
Blue Triangle Olive oil cooking spray
Blue Triangle 1 teaspoon sea salt flakes
Blue Triangle ¼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per

 

Method

  1. Preheat barbecue plate on high heat until hot. Reduce heat to medium. Spray roast with oil. Sprinkle with sea salt and black pepper. Place into a shallow baking dish (see hint).
  2. Place onto barbecue. Cover with barbecue lid. Cook for 1 hour 15 minutes to 1 hour 45 minutes for medium. Remove from barbecue. Cover with foil. Stand for 15 minutes before slicing.

 

Tips

 Salt and pepper are the only spices needed to make this delicious rib roast.

 Always rest beef after cooking. This gives the meat juices a chance to redistribute, giving a moister and tender result.

 Hint: Disposable foil baking dishes are ideal for use in this recipe. Look for them in the baking aisle of your supermarket.
